January 1967 – the Searchers released their next single (see below). Catalogue number was 7N-17225. It was their first single that didn’t chart in the UK.

 

 

The A-side was sung by Mike Pender with Frank Allen assisting. The flip side was sung by Mike alone.

Far left: single from the Nether- lands. Same number as UK release.

Left: American issue  on the Kapp (K-811) label. Song  didn’t chart in both countries.

 

The single was released in many countries, like Australia (on Astor), Ireland, Sweden and Denmark with another picture cover I unfortunately don’t have.

The song didn’t chart in any country. Reason enough to look for another change of style.
